Why Is a Proper Driver Seat Position So Important?

Before we get into the nitty-gritty of adjusting your seat, let's talk about why it matters. A well-adjusted seat can:

- Improve safety: In the event of an accident, a proper seat position can help protect you from injury. - Reduce fatigue: By keeping your body in a natural, comfortable position, you can prevent strain and stay alert on long drives. - Enhance control: A good seat position helps you maintain better control over your vehicle, making you a safer driver.

Now that we've established why it's crucial, let's get into the nitty-gritty of finding your perfect proper driver seat position.

The Perfect Driving Position: Step-by-Step

1. Adjust the Distance to the Pedals

First things first, let's get you in the right spot for those pedals. Here's how:

- Sit at the end of the seat: You should be able to press the pedals fully with just a slight bend in your knees. - Keep your feet relaxed: Your feet should be relaxed and flat on the pedals. If you're stretching to reach them, it's time to move back.

2. Set the Steering Wheel Height

Next up, let's get that steering wheel where it should be.

- Tilt the wheel: You want the top of the wheel to be at the same height as your shoulders. - Reach for the wheel: With your elbows slightly bent, you should be able to reach the wheel comfortably. Your wrists should be straight, not bent up or down.

3. Adjust the Seat Height

Time to get your view sorted. Here's how to adjust your seat height:

- See the road: You want to be able to see the road and traffic signals clearly. If you're squinting or leaning forward, it's time to raise your seat. - Keep your eyes on the road: Your eyes should be at least 2 inches above the top of the dashboard.

4. Set the Reclining Angle

Now, let's get you reclined at just the right angle.

- Maintain a slight recline: A slight recline (around 100-110 degrees) can help reduce pressure on your spine and keep you comfortable. - Keep your arms relaxed: Your arms should be relaxed and bent at a 90-degree angle when holding the steering wheel.

5. Fine-Tune with Lumbar Support

Last but not least, let's give your lower back some love with lumbar support.

- Support your spine: The small of your back should be supported by the seat or a lumbar support cushion. - Keep your shoulders back: With the right support, you should be able to keep your shoulders relaxed and against the seatback.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Now that you know how to find your perfect proper driver seat position, let's talk about some common mistakes to avoid:

- Sitting too close to the pedals: This can lead to cramped legs and increased fatigue on long drives. - Sitting too high: A seat that's too high can cause you to lean forward, leading to strain and discomfort. - Leaning back too much: A seat that's reclined too much can make it hard to reach the pedals and control the vehicle.

Pro Tip: Make Adjustments Gradually

When adjusting your seat, it's best to make changes gradually. This way, you can feel the difference and fine-tune your position until it's just right.
